Located in the west of Australia, Perth is the fourth largest city in Australia; its mild climate and unique scenery make the city a very famous tourist destination. The Blue Boat House in the MV is about five kilometers away from the center of Perth. You can take the blue line of the city's free CAT Bus to Kings Park, and then walk for 20 minutes to the Blue Boat House. Because the Blue Boat House is private property and not open to the public, the scenery outside the house alone is enough to make people unable to stop taking pictures, and tourists also line up in an orderly manner to wait for photos.
The Blue Cottage is located on the Swan River, where the sea level and the sky are connected in a straight line. The sun shines on the river, which is dazzlingly blue. The wooden pier connecting the cottage and the land is about 35 meters long. Sitting on the bridge and listening to the sound of the water hitting the bridge piers makes you feel relaxed, and there is a quiet and comfortable feeling of freshness all around.

✨The largest urban park in the Southern Hemisphere, Kings Park🌳
Kings Park was built in 1892 and is the "urban green center" of Perth. It is a place suitable for visiting all year round. Nearly two-thirds of the park is covered in natural bushland and is home to nearly 319 species of native plants, and around 80 species of birds.
